    Biomedical and Molecular Sciences - Anatomical Sciences at Queen's University is a 16-month, in-person MSc program based in Kingston, CA. Tuition is CA$12,927.

    About the program

    16-month program covering gross anatomy, histology, neuroanatomy, teaching undergraduate students, and an independent research project. Structured around content, pedagogy, and inquiry competencies with practicum in dissection, specimen preparation, and teaching.
